Section 2. Personal Information of Healthcare Personnel (jointly utilized with Nihon Ultmarc Inc. and member companies in Nihon Ultmarc Inc.’s medical database)

Note: The specification described below was quoted from contents posted on Nihon Ultmarc Inc.’s website https://www.ultmarc.co.jp/privacy/shared_use/index.html (Japanese only)

For official information, please refer to the website above. 

(1) Categories of Jointly Utilized Personal Information

Name, date of birth and gender, workplace information (name, location and phone number), field of specialization, department affiliation, position and/or rank, assigned duties, place of birth, alma mater and year graduated, professional qualifications (including year obtained), classification of clinic opening and year opened, and membership in academic societies and/or organizations, etc.

(2) Scope of Third Parties Jointly Utilizing Personal Information

1. Nihon Ultmarc Inc.; and
2. Member companies in Nihon Ultmarc Inc.’s medical database (member companies mainly consist of the following businesses)
  • Manufacture and wholesale of medicines, medical devices and other products business
  • Clinical laboratory business 
  • Publishing and newspaper business (related to healthcare) 
  • Market survey business (related to healthcare)
  • Information service business (related to healthcare)
  • Medical food service business
  • CSO(Contract Sales Organizations)
  • CRO(Contract Research Organizations)
  • SMO(Site Management Organizations)
  • Insurance business (damage insurance and life insurance) 
  • Goods leasing business (related to healthcare)
  • Software business (related to healthcare) 
  • Internet service business (related to healthcare)
  • Government and medical organizations 

(3) Purpose of Joint Utilization

1. Provision of information related to communication of safety information and revisions to patient information leaflets;
2. Provision, collection and review of information related to the appropriate use of medicines, diagnostics, medical devices and other products;
3. Ascertaining where medicines, medical devices and other products are used, and establishing communications networks;
4. Provision, collection and review of medical information and scientific information in the fields of medicine and pharmaceutical sciences;
5. Provision, collection and review of information to support starting a business and management of such business;
6. Provision, collection and review of information to support the digitalization of medical information;
7. Surveys on the usage of medicines, diagnostics, medical devices and other products, as well as consumer needs and other issues;
8. Support for epidemiological surveys and researches in the fields of medicine and pharmaceutical sciences;
9. Authentication and administration of facilities, doctors, dentists and pharmacists for health consultations; or
10. Account authentication and account management of websites for doctors, dentists and pharmacists.

(4) Company responsible for Controlling the Jointly Utilized Personal Information described in this Section 2

Nihon Ultmarc Inc.

Section 4. Personal Information of Inventors and Other Developers

(1) Categories of Jointly Utilized Personal Information

Name, address, nationality, workplace information (name of office and its representative, and location), and Financial account information (name of financial institution, branch name, account name and account number), etc.

(2) Scope of Third Parties Jointly Utilizing Personal Information

Eisai’s subsidiaries and affiliate companies

(3) Purpose of Joint Utilization

1. Application, registration and executions of rights for inventions, ideas, designs, and other intellectual property and other related procedures thereof;
2. Processing of payments such as incentives, royalties and considerations for the assignment of inventions or any other developments; or
3. Submission and reporting to public agencies, etc.

(4) Company responsible for Controlling the Jointly Utilized Personal Information described in this Section 4

Eisai Co., Ltd.

Our Values

Values are an integral part of our foundation. With every decision, we ensure that we follow:

Integrity

Integrity is the living up to legal, moral and ethical principles in the conduct of HI-Eisai Pharmaceutical Inc. business. It means that each employee embodies the value of integrity, and therefore represents the company in honesty and rectitude in all the ways they do their work.

It is expected that each employee would make decisions guided by good judgement, not just for one‘s self, but for HI-Eisai as the company. An employee who acts with integrity ensures that he has understanding of the principles by which the company operates, and in situations where he lacks clarity, will actively seek guidance.

Respect

The company is committed to ensure that it maintains a safe, inclusive, and healthy working environment that promotes productivity among employees. All employees are expected to show respect to fellow employees, customers, and patients, regardless of differences in gender, culture, backgrounds, and beliefs. Leaders in the organization are likewise expected to promote inclusivity with their teams, and shall not tolerate any discriminatory and offensive actions.

Accountability

Accountability at work means assuming responsibility for the business outcome and how that is achieved. It means that every employee, in whichever position, are equally responsible for the decisions and actions they make for the company. It is likewise, the responsibility of each employee to report, any knowledge of misconduct or potential violation to the company‘s rules and regulations.

Patient-Centric

At the heart of the company‘s operation are the patients. This means that every decision to be made, considers the potential impact and benefit to the patients. As such, the company commits itself in ensuring that business objectives align with its principle of human health care or hhc. The programs created and implemented are based on how well they could contribute to improving patients‘ lives.

For field-based employees, being patient-centric means that the focus of engagements with customers are on understanding patient needs as well as providing these stakeholders with comprehensive information on how HI-Eisai‘s products can support their patients goals.

For each employee, being patient-centric means taking on their responsibilities with care and consideration on how it impacts the patients experience, be it by making relevant information readily available for the doctors; or by ensuring access and availability to the medicines we offer.

Excellence

As a patient-centric company, we define Excellence by the outstanding quality of our work to improve patients‘ lives. Each employee is expected to consistently demonstrate work ethics that align to our values, policies, and our desire to provide above standard service. The company is committed in ensuring that all actions are in compliance with legal requirements.

Being excellent means that every employee passionately strives to be better and participates in the company‘s initiatives to develop their members in terms of knowledge, skills, and behavior, which will support a continuously improving, responsible and performance-driven workforce.
